この1分の動画を見てから、記事を読めばより理解が深まるよ!
情報の教科書に出てくる「fps」について教えて!
「fps」とは「フレームレート」という単語の略称で、コンピューターゲームにおいては表示される画面の1秒間の更新回数を表します。例えば、60fpsとは1秒間に60回、画面が更新されるということです。これが高いほど、滑らかで快適なプレイができるようになります。では、ヒロ君、何か質問はあるかな?分からないことがあれば、私に聞いてね。一緒に理解していこう!
fpsが高いと表示されると嬉しい理由は?
ヒロ:タクミ先生、fpsって高いと嬉しいって言いますよね。でも、なんでなんですか?
タクミ:うん、それはね、コンピューターが処理する速さと、画面に表示される速度が関係しているからなんだよ。
ヒロ:処理する速さと表示される速度って、具体的にどういうことですか?
タクミ:例えばさ、ネットで動画を見る時、画面に表示される速度より、ダウンロードしている速さが遅いと、映像が途切れたりするよね?それと同じで、fpsが高いということは、処理する速さと画面に表示される速度がバランス良く動いているってことなんだ。
ヒロ:なるほど、処理と表示のスピードが、同じ速度で行われるということですね。ありがとうございます、タクミ先生!
fpsはどのように計測される?
ヒロ:タクミ先生、fpsってどのように計測されるんですか?
タクミ:それはね、一秒間に何枚の画像を表示できるかということを測るんだよ。
ヒロ:へぇ、それでどうやって計測するんですか?
タクミ:それには特殊な機械が必要なんだけど、普通はコンピューターのソフトウェアでも計測できるよ。
ヒロ:なるほど、でもその画像ってどうやって表示されるんですか?
タクミ:それは画面を構成している小さな点を光らせたり消したりすることで作られているんだ。だから一秒間に表示できる画像の枚数が多いほど、画面の表示がフルフルと滑らかになるんだよ。
fpsの計測方法にはどんな種類がある?
ヒロ:タクミ先生、fpsの計測方法には、どんな種類があるんですか?
タクミ:まず、fpsとは「フレームレート」の略で、1秒あたりに画面が更新される回数のことです。その計測方法には、例えばキャプチャーボードを使った手動計測や、ソフトウェアを使った計測などがありますが、簡単な方法としては、ゲームの設定で表示できるfps数を確認することができますよ。
fpsが低い場合に対処する方法は?
ヒロ:タクミ先生、fpsが低くて困っています。何か解決方法はありますか?
タクミ:そうですね、低fpsになる原因は様々です。まずはどのゲームで低fpsが起きているか教えてもらえますか?
ヒロ:あ、Fortniteです。
タクミ:そうですか。まずはグラフィック設定を低くすることをおすすめします。低い設定でもゲームは遊べますし、fps向上にもつながりますよ。
ヒロ:そうですか、わかりました。ありがとうございます。
タクミ:それ以外でも、ゲームをプレイする際には他のアプリを閉じたり、PCのスペックをチェックして可能であればアップグレードするなど、対策はいくつかあります。何かわからないことがあればまた聞いてくださいね。
fpsの速度によってゲームの快適性が変わる原因は?
ヒロ:タクミ先生、fpsの速度が変わるとゲームの快適性に影響があるのは、なぜですか?
タクミ:「ほら、車で高速道路を走っているときに、窓を開けると空気が速く流れるのを感じませんか?それと同じで、fpsが速いときは、ゲーム内のデータや画像がより早く処理されるため、ゲームの動きがスムーズになります。
しかし、fpsが低下すると、処理に時間がかかるため、画面がカクカクしたり、操作が遅れたりして、ゲームの快適性が損なわれるのです。」
ヒロ:それで、fpsが速いゲームの方が、快適なんですね!
タクミ:そうですね。ただし、fpsが速すぎると逆に違和感がある場合もあります。いかがですか?分かりやすかったですか?
fpsと画質の関係性について教えて!
ヒロ:タクミ先生、fpsと画質の関係ってどんな感じなんですか?
タクミ:まず、fpsっていうのは、ゲームのフレーム数のことです。1秒間に何枚の画像を表示するかっていう指標ですね。fpsが高いと、動きが滑らかになります。
ヒロ:なるほど。それで画質との関係ってどうなんですか?
タクミ:画質は、解像度とかグラフィックの設定によって変わります。解像度が高いほど、画面の細かい部分がきれいに表示されます。グラフィックの設定が高いと、影やライトなどの表現がリアルになります。ただ、画質が高くなると、gpuの処理に時間がかかるんです。
ヒロ:なるほど、つまりfpsと画質はトレードオフってことですね?
タクミ:そうですね。画質が高いほど処理に時間がかかるので、fpsが下がってしまうことがあります。また、fpsが高くなるほどgpuの負荷も上がるので、画質を下げるとgpuの負荷を軽減できます。だから、自分のパソコンのgpuの性能や、どんなゲームをプレイするのかによって、どちらを優先するかを考えて設定するといいですよ。
ヒロ:なるほど、ありがとうございます! とてもわかりやすかったです!
画面の解像度とfpsの関係性は?
ヒロ:タクミ先生、画面の解像度とfpsの関係性ってどういうものなんですか?
タクミ:ヒロさん、いい質問だね!まず、解像度ってのは画面のピクセル数を表してるんだよ。例えば、車が100台見える映像と、10台しか見えない映像があったとしたら、どちらが鮮明に見えると思う?
ヒロ:もちろん100台見える映像の方が鮮明に見えますね!
タクミ:そうそう、それと同じで解像度が高いほど、より詳細な画面が見えるわけだ。じゃあ、fpsってのは何か知ってる?
ヒロ:うーん、よく聞くけどあんまり分かっていません。
タクミ:fpsは「フレームレート (frame rate)」の略で、1秒間に何枚の画面を表示するかの数値のことだよ。例えば、1秒間に20枚の画面と、1秒間に60枚の画面があったとしたら、どちらが滑らかな映像になると思う?
ヒロ:60枚の画面の方が滑らかだと思います。
タクミ:そうそう、それと同じでfpsが高いほど、より滑らかな動きが見えるわけだ。つまり、解像度とfpsはどちらも高いほど綺麗で滑らかな映像となるんだ。でも、高いほど処理にかかる時間も増えるから、バランスが大切なんだよ。
fpsが高いと反応速度も速くなるのか?
ヒロ:タクミ先生、質問があります!fpsが高いと反応速度も速くなるって本当ですか?それってプログラマーにも関係あるんですか?
タクミ:ヒロくん、質問ありがとうね。はい、fpsが高いと反応速度も速くなるって言われています。ただ、プログラマーに直接関係があるとは言い切れないかもしれないけど、プログラマーにも役立つことはありますよ。
ヒロ:どんなことですか?
タクミ:例えば、プログラムの処理速度を考えたり、入力の反応速度を上げるための知識があると、プログラミングの能力がアップするかもしれないね。あとは、fpsが高いゲーム開発に興味があるなら、直接役立つかもしれないね。
ヒロ:なるほど!fpsってどうやってアップするんですか?
タクミ:それはね、グラフィックカードやCPUのスペックを上げることで、fpsが上がることがあります。でも、最適化や処理方法を工夫することでも、fpsを向上することができると思いますよ。
ヒロ:なるほど!教えてくれてありがとう、タクミ先生!
タクミ:いいよ、ヒロくん。でも、fpsよりもプログラミングの基礎や理論をしっかり勉強してね。それがプログラマーとしての力になるからね。
fpsが低いと動きがカクカクする原因は?
ヒロ:先生、fpsが低いと動きがカクカクするって聞いたんですけど、なぜそうなるんでしょうか?
タクミ:ヒロさん、それはとてもいい質問ですね。fpsとは、ゲームなどの映像を表示する単位のことで、英語でフレームレートといいます。一秒間に何回画面が更新されているかということで、fpsが高ければ高いほど滑らかに映像が流れます。
ヒロ:なるほど、映像の更新頻度が高いってことですね。
タクミ:正解です。ですが、高いfpsを出すためには、コンピュータのグラフィックスカードなどのハードウェアが負荷をかけられます。それに加えて、ゲーム自体が重たい場合や、プログラムに不具合がある場合などもカクカクした動きに繋がることがあります。
ヒロ:そういうことなんですね。プログラム自体の問題もあるんですね。
タクミ:そうですね。もしカクカクしていると感じた場合には、まずグラフィックスカードやドライバの問題でないか確認してみると良いかもしれません。
fpsが影響するゲームの種類とは?
ヒロ:タクミ先生、fpsが影響するゲームの種類って何ですか?
タクミ:それはね、fpsというのはゲームの画面がどれだけスムーズに動くかっていうことなんだ。例えば、オンライン対戦ゲームで相手と戦っているとき、自分の画面がカクカクしていると、相手に見つかってしまって損をしてしまうかもしれないよ。
ヒロ:なるほど、つまりシューティングゲームがfpsが影響するゲームの種類ってことですか?
タクミ:それもそうだね。あと、レースゲームもfpsが重要になるんだよ。車がスムーズに動かないと操作が難しくなるから、重要な要素になるんだ。
pcゲームにおいてfpsを上げるために必要なスペックは?
ヒロ: タクミ先生、pcゲームのfpsってどうやったら上げられるんですか?
タクミ: まずは、fpsとは1秒間に何回画面が更新されるかを表す数値のことですよ。そして、その数値を上げるためにはコンピュータの性能を上げる必要があります。
ヒロ: 性能ってどういうことですか?
タクミ: 例えば、CPUやグラフィックカード、メモリの速度や容量などが性能に影響します。これらが高い性能であればあるほど、高画質で快適な動作ができるようになります。
ヒロ: じゃあ、どの程度の性能が必要なんですか?
タクミ: それはゲームごとに異なりますが、一般的には最低限のスペックをクリアするPCでプレイすることが基本です。また、ネット対戦をする場合は回線速度も重要になってきますよ。
ヒロ: なるほど、ありがとうございます。
タクミ: どういたしまして。もしもっと詳しく知りたい場合は、自宅のPCやゲームのスペックを調べてみたり、インターネットで情報を収集することもおすすめですよ。
スマホゲームにおいてfpsを上げるために必要なスペックは?
ヒロ:タクミ先生、スマホゲームのfpsを上げるために必要なスペックって何ですか?
タクミ:それはね、大体この3つが必要になってくるよ。まずはCPUだね。これはゲームの処理をするときに必要になる重要なパーツだよ。次に、グラフィックボードだね。これは画面表示のために必要なパーツで、強力なものを使うことで描画速度を上げることができるよ。最後に、メモリだね。これはゲームを遊ぶときによく使うデータを保存しておく場所だよ。容量が大きいほど、スムーズなゲームプレイができるよ。
ヒロ:何が一番大事ですか?
タクミ:CPUだね。これが性能が低いと、ゲームの処理が遅くなってfpsも下がるからね。グラフィックボードも重要だけど、CPUが強ければそれでも比較的快適にゲームをプレイできるよ。
ヒロ:なるほど、ありがとうございます!メモリはどのくらい必要ですか?
タクミ:メモリは4GB以上あるといいよ。ただし、同時に使用するアプリなどもあるから、8GB以上あると快適に遊べると思うよ。まあ、パソコンのように無駄に多くても意味がないからね。
ヒロ:なるほど、ありがとうタクミ先生!とても分かりやすかったです!
fpsがゲームのストーリーにどのような影響を与えるか?
ヒロ: タクミ先生、こんにちは。ゲームのストーリーにfpsはどのように関係しているんですか?
タクミ: それはいい質問だね、ヒロくん。fpsがゲームのストーリーに与える影響は、実はとても大きくて重要なんだよ。
ヒロ: そうなんですか?どうしてですか?
タクミ: まずね、fpsが高いと操作性が良くなるわけだから、プレイヤーが自由に動ける範囲が広がるんだ。これは、ストーリーの自由度も上がることを意味するよ。
ヒロ: なるほど。でも、ストーリーに限定されたときはどうなんですか?
タクミ: そういう場合でも、fpsがストーリーに与える影響は大きいよ。例えば、戦闘シーンではfpsが数字として表示されていることがあるでしょう? これによって、プレイヤーがどれだけ速く反応できるかがわかります。それは、キャラクターが危機的状況に陥ったときに、「自分でできる最善の速さ」で救えるか否かを判断するときにも役立ちますよ。
ヒロ: なるほど、そんな感じなんですね。ありがとう、タクミ先生。
タクミ: どういたしまして、ヒロくん。これからも質問は何でも聞いてね。
fpsの自己設定について教えて!
ヒロ:タクミ先生、初めまして!将来プログラマーになりたいと思っています。fpsの自己設定について教えてください!
タクミ:こんにちは、ヒロくん!fpsの自己設定ですね。まずは画面の解像度を調整するのが大切ですよ。これは、スマホの画面サイズを変えるようなものだと思ってください。
ヒロ:なるほど!解像度調整が大事なんですね。それ以外に何かありますか?
タクミ:そうですね、次にマウスの感度を調整しましょう。これは、カーソルの移動速度を変える感じです。自分に合った感度に調整することで、より正確に操作できるようになりますよ。
ヒロ:なるほど、マウス感度も大事なのですね。ありがとうございます!あと、どんなキーの設定がおすすめですか?
タクミ:キーの設定は、自分の操作しやすいように調整することが大切です。例えば、移動にはWASDキー、攻撃には左クリックと右クリックを使うのが一般的です。でも、あなたが使いやすいキーの組み合わせを見つけることが重要ですよ。
ヒロ:なるほど、自分に合ったキー設定が大事なんですね。ありがとうございます、勉強になりました!
タクミ:どういたしまして。少しずつ自分に合った設定を見つけていきましょうね!
fpsを向上させるためのチューニング方法は?
ヒロ: タクミ先生、fpsを向上させるために何かチューニング方法がありますか?
タクミ: まず、fpsとはフレームレートのことで、1秒間に何枚の画面を表示できるかを表します。それを向上させるためには、コンピューターの性能を上げたり、画面の解像度を下げたりすることが考えられます。
ヒロ: 性能を上げるにはどうしたらいいですか?
タクミ: 例えば、CPUやグラフィックカードの性能を上げることができます。しかし、それにはお金がかかる上に、自分で改造する必要があるなどリスクも伴います。だからまずは、パソコンの設定を調整することから始めましょう。
ヒロ: どうやって設定を調整すればいいですか?
タクミ: まずは、タスクマネージャーを開いて、どんなアプリがCPUやメモリーを使っているのか確認してみましょう。そして、必要のないアプリを終了させることで、CPUやメモリーの負荷を減らすことができます。また、解像度を下げたり、グラフィックの設定を下げたりすることも効果的です。
ヒロ: タスクマネージャーって何ですか?
タクミ: タスクマネージャーとは、Windowsに備わっているシステムツールの一つで、アプリケーションの実行状況やパフォーマンスを監視できるものです。Ctrl+Alt+Delを押してください。そこから「タスクマネージャー」を選ぶと開けますよ。
ヒロ: なるほど、ありがとうございます!早速やってみます!
fpsを理解しているとゲームプレイの楽しさが増す理由は?
ヒロ: ねえ、タクミ先生。fpsを理解すると、ゲームプレイの楽しさが増すって本当ですか?
タクミ: そうですよ。なぜか分かるかな?
ヒロ: うーん、分からないです。
タクミ: 例えば、運転するときに車の構造を理解していれば、安全に車を運転できるようになりますよね。同じように、fpsのゲームでは、自分がどういう状況にいるかや敵がどこにいるかを理解していると、より効率的にゲームを進めたり、上手くプレイできるようになります。
ヒロ: なるほど、そういうことですね。でも、理解するってどうしたらいいですか?
タクミ: まず、fpsのゲームのルールや仕組みをしっかり学ぶことが大切です。そして、実際にゲームをプレイすることで、自分なりに理解を深めていくことができますよ。
ヒロ: そうなんですね。頑張って理解して、もっと楽しいゲームをプレイしたいと思います!
タクミ: いいですね!一緒にがんばりましょう!
fps向上を目指す場合に知っておきたい知識とは?
ヒロ:タクミ先生、fpsを向上するためには何をすればいいんですか?
タクミ:まずね、自分のプレイスタイルを見つめなおすことが大切だよ。自分に合った武器や位置取り、ヒット&アウェイの戦法など自分が得意とすることを見つけて、それを磨くことが大事なんだ。
ヒロ:そうですか、それってどうやって見つければいいんですか?
タクミ:例えば、あなたはロングレンジでの狙撃が得意とするタイプなんだとしたら、Sniperの練習をしたり目を凝らしてマップのレイアウトを把握し、自分にとっての有利な位置を見つけることが大切なんだ。
ヒロ:なるほど、自分の特性にあった戦法を見つけるんですね。
タクミ:そうそう、それと同時に、プレイ中に相手の動きや戦略を読む力も必要だよ。相手の動きから次に何をするべきか予測し、的確なアクションを取ることができるようになると、勝率がグッと上がるんだ。
ヒロ:なるほど、相手の動きを読むことも大事なんですね。
タクミ:そういうことだよ。そして最後に、常に冷静な判断力を持つことが大事だ。もし怒りや焦りで手を抜いたり、強引なアクションをとったりするとチャンスを逃してしまうから注意しようね。
ヒロ:わかりました、冷静な判断力が必要なんですね。ありがとうございます。
タクミ:どういたしまして。fpsは練習が必要だけど、自分のことを見つめ直し、相手の動きを読み取り、冷静に判断する力を身につけることで、必ずいい結果が出るよ。応援してるよ。
fpsとは関係ないけど、おすすめのゲームってある?
ヒロ: タクミ先生、fpsとは関係ないけど、おすすめのゲームってある?
タクミ: そうですね、ヒロさんが好きなタイプのゲームって何かありますか?
ヒロ: うーん、最近はモンスターハンターやってるけど、他にはないかな。
タクミ: そうですね、モンスターハンターはかなり奥が深いですね。僕がおすすめするのは「スプラトゥーン2」というゲームです。
ヒロ: スプラトゥーン2って何?
タクミ: スプラトゥーン2は、塗り合いをするシューティングゲームです。キャラクターが持つペイントガンで敵を倒すだけでなく、舞台の床を自分たちのチームカラーで塗りあっていくのが目的です。倒すだけのゲームと違って、自分たちのチームカラーで塗りあっていくことが勝利の鍵になります。戦略的で、しかもカラフルで楽しいゲームですよ。
ヒロ: あー!それ、友達がやってたやつだ。楽しそうだね、やってみたい!
タクミ: ぜひ、やってみてください!また、ヒロさんが好きそうなゲームがあったら教えてくださいね。